Crafting an Effective Cover Letter

  • Introduces the concept of a cover letter as a supplement to a resume, commonly used abroad but less familiar in Brazil.

Structure and Content of a Cover Letter

  • A cover letter should summarize key experiences and hard skills, detailing past roles and achievements that align with the job applied for.
  • Encourages including specific projects or contributions made at previous companies to illustrate qualifications effectively.

Historical Context of Cover Letters

  • Mentions Leonardo da Vinci's famous cover letter as an early example of presenting one’s skills and accomplishments effectively.

Introduction to Artificial Intelligence

Everyday Applications of AI

  • The integration of artificial intelligence into daily life is becoming increasingly common, from creating recipes to interacting with pets.

Historical Context of AI Development

  • The field of artificial intelligence began in 1956, aiming to create machines that could replicate or exceed human intelligence.

Evolution of Machine Learning

  • In 1997, the concept evolved into Machine Learning, a subset allowing machines to learn from existing data for better decision-making and predictions.

Advancements in Deep Learning

  • By 2017, deep learning emerged as a technique using neural networks to process data and make decisions under human supervision.

Generative AI: A New Era

Introduction to Generative AI

  • Generative AI refers to systems capable of creating new content—written, visual, or auditory—without human intervention or based on existing materials.

Rapid Adoption Rates

  • The adoption curve for technologies shows that generative AI reached 100 million users in just three months during the pandemic, highlighting its rapid acceptance compared to previous technologies like mobile phones and social media platforms.

Ethics and Principles of Using AI

Key Ethical Principles from Microsoft

  • Privacy and security are emphasized as foundational principles in the development of AI tools.
  • Inclusion is highlighted; AI should be accessible for individuals with disabilities (e.g., visual or hearing impairments).

Responsibility in AI Usage

  • Users must take responsibility for content created with generative AI and ensure transparency about its use.

Human Oversight in Decision Making

  • Decisions made by AI should always have human supervision; the final authority remains with humans.
